This leads to the question of whether online fundraising is effective or not. It can be, of course, but for so many nonprofits, it's not. Why? I suspect it's because nonprofits who make it work are committed to developing their support base--not their financial support base, but their topical support base. When you develop emotional and intellectual support for your mission, the money will come. This was true for the Dean campaign, Tsunami relief, and the 9/11 funds. Can it work for your mission?
I think so.
